前端如何有云服务器,才能真正提升项目掌控力?

很多前端开发者在成长到一定阶段后,都会遇到一个相似的问题:页面会写、接口会调、组件库也能搭,但一旦项目要上线、要部署、要配域名、要做静态资源托管,甚至要排查线上问题,就容易卡住。于是,“前端如何有云服务器”不再只是一个购买机器的问题,而是一个能力边界的问题。

前端如何有云服务器,才能真正提升项目掌控力?

从行业现实看,前端岗位早已不是单纯“切页面”。无论是独立开发、接私活、做个人产品,还是在团队里提升话语权,理解并拥有自己的云服务器,都会让前端从“页面实现者”变成“项目交付者”。

前端为什么需要云服务器

很多人误以为,前端只要把代码提交到Git仓库,剩下的交给后端或运维就行。但实际工作中,下面几类场景很常见:

  • 个人作品集、博客、活动页需要独立部署;
  • Node.js服务端渲染项目需要运行环境;
  • 前后端分离项目需要Nginx做代理和静态资源分发;
  • 小程序管理后台、内部工具、测试环境需要快速上线;
  • 要配置HTTPS、域名解析、日志监控、自动发布。

这些事情如果完全不会,前端的工作就容易停在“本地开发完成”这一步。真正影响效率的,不是会不会写一个按钮,而是能不能把一个项目从本地带到线上。

前端如何有云服务器:先明确你要解决什么问题

讨论前端如何有云服务器,第一步不是急着买配置,而是先判断用途。不同目标,对服务器的要求完全不同。

1. 只部署静态页面

如果你只是发布Vue、React、Vite打包后的静态文件,需求其实很轻。一个基础云主机就够用,甚至配合对象存储和CDN会更合适。重点不在CPU有多强,而在于:

  • 带宽是否稳定;
  • 能否快速配置Nginx;
  • 是否方便上传dist目录;
  • 是否支持域名和HTTPS。

2. 需要运行Node服务

如果项目有SSR、接口中转、Webhook、定时任务,或者基于Express、Nest、Koa提供服务,那就不仅仅是“放文件”,还需要进程管理、端口配置、日志查看、重启策略。此时云服务器的价值会明显提升。

3. 要做测试环境或多人协作环境

很多团队里,前端想搭一个预发布环境给产品、测试、设计验收。如果没有自己的服务器,就会反复依赖别人帮忙,流程很慢。一台可控的云服务器,本质上是在给自己建立一套可复用的交付流程。

前端第一次买云服务器,重点不是高配

关于前端如何有云服务器,初学者最容易犯的错,是一上来追求高配置。其实大多数前端项目在早期根本不吃算力。对于个人学习和轻量项目,一台入门级Linux云服务器就足够。

更值得关注的是这几个维度:

  1. 操作系统是否熟悉:优先选主流Linux发行版,文档多,踩坑少。
  2. 公网访问是否方便:有独立公网IP,便于域名解析和远程连接。
  3. 安全组是否易用:80、443、22等端口能否灵活开放。
  4. 快照和重装是否方便:出问题可以快速回滚。
  5. 计费是否清晰:避免带宽、流量、磁盘附加费用不透明。

对前端来说,服务器不是炫配置,而是买一个稳定的实验场。它应该帮助你验证部署、代理、构建、缓存,而不是制造新的复杂度。

前端拿到云服务器后,最该学的四件事

1. 远程连接与基础命令

会用SSH连接服务器,是起点。至少要知道如何进入目录、查看文件、修改配置、查看端口占用、重启服务。很多前端对命令行有心理门槛,但实际上,一旦掌握常用命令,处理线上问题会比纯图形界面高效很多。

2. Nginx配置

Nginx几乎是前端接触服务器时最有价值的技能。它可以完成静态资源托管、反向代理、单页应用路由回退、HTTPS证书绑定、缓存控制等工作。

比如React或Vue项目刷新404,往往不是前端路由错了,而是服务器没有把请求回退到index.html。这个问题,懂Nginx的人几分钟解决;不懂的人可能会怀疑打包、怀疑代码、怀疑路由库。

3. 进程管理

如果你运行Node服务,只在终端里执行一次启动命令远远不够。终端一关,服务可能就停。此时需要进程守护工具来保证服务持续运行,并支持重启和日志追踪。

4. 域名与HTTPS

一旦你做的是正式项目,域名和HTTPS几乎是标配。浏览器安全策略、接口请求、用户信任感,都和证书配置有关。很多前端以为这部分是运维工作,但实际上,了解从域名解析到证书生效的完整链路,会让你对线上环境有更清晰的认知。

一个真实成长路径:从作品集到小型全栈项目

以一个常见案例来看,更容易理解前端如何有云服务器。

小周是一名前端开发,最开始只是想把自己的作品集网站上线。他买了一台基础云服务器,装好Nginx,把打包后的静态文件传上去,再配好域名和HTTPS。到这里,他完成的是“展示型部署”。

后来他接了一个小项目:一个活动报名后台。前端是Vue,后端是Node,数据库由后端同学管理,但测试环境没人搭。小周于是继续在自己的云服务器上做了三件事:

  • 用Nginx把/api代理到Node服务端口,解决跨域;
  • 把前端dist目录放到静态站点目录,对外开放80和443;
  • 用进程管理工具守护Node服务,并通过日志定位报错。

上线后,某次接口突然请求失败。起初大家都以为是前端代码改坏了,但小周查看Nginx日志和Node日志后,发现是代理目标端口写错了。这个问题如果没有服务器权限,前端只能“猜”;有服务器掌控力后,就能“查”。这就是能力差距。

再往后,他开始做自己的SaaS小工具,前端依然是主力,但因为有云服务器经验,他已经能独立完成从页面、打包、部署到基础运维的闭环。此时,“前端如何有云服务器”的答案,已经不是“买一台机器”,而是“建立独立交付能力”。

前端拥有云服务器后,最容易忽略的风险

会部署只是第一步,能稳定运行才算真正掌握。

1. 忽略安全

默认账号、弱密码、开放过多端口、把敏感配置直接写进仓库,都是常见问题。前端做服务器时,最怕把它当成“能跑就行”的临时环境。

2. 不做备份

配置改坏、误删文件、证书更新失败,都会造成线上中断。至少要保留关键配置和站点文件的备份,重要场景建议定期快照。

3. 不看日志

很多线上问题不是代码本身有错,而是路径、权限、代理、证书、端口、内存等环境问题。不会看日志,就很难真正定位故障。

4. 把服务器当本地电脑用

线上环境最忌随意安装、手工修改、长期不整理。更好的方式是把配置标准化,把部署流程脚本化,让服务器可重复、可迁移。

前端如何有云服务器,最终拼的是认知升级

说到底,前端如何有云服务器,不是问“该不该拥有”,而是问“你是否愿意把能力延伸到交付环节”。今天的前端,如果只停留在组件、接口、状态管理层面,很容易在项目后半程失去主动权;而一旦懂服务器、懂部署、懂基本网络与代理,你在团队中的角色就会明显不同。

你不必一开始就成为专业运维,但至少应该具备把一个前端项目独立上线的能力。因为当你真正拥有自己的云服务器,并把它变成可控的项目基础设施时,你获得的不只是一个公网IP,而是从开发者走向“完整产品实现者”的关键一步。

对多数前端而言,最值得投资的不是更复杂的框架,而是补上上线与运维的最后一公里。这个能力门槛看似在服务器,其实真正拉开差距的,是解决真实问题的能力。

内容均以整理官方公开资料,价格可能随活动调整,请以购买页面显示为准,如涉侵权,请联系客服处理。

本文由星速云发布。发布者:星速云小编。禁止采集与转载行为,违者必究。出处:https://www.67wa.com/263696.html

(0)
上一篇 1小时前
下一篇 1小时前
联系我们
关注微信
关注微信
分享本页
返回顶部